About Chris
Chris is a lawyer in the firm's St. John's office with a practice spanning administrative law, business disputes, construction law, corporate and business, estates and trusts, insurance, litigation and municipal law. Before practising law, he worked in human resources, which gave him a grounding in employment and organizational matters. He was a founding member of the University of New Brunswick's Legal Clinic and took part in the Gale Cup moot competition during law school. Chris earned his J.D. from the University of New Brunswick in 2023 and a B.A. from Memorial University of Newfoundland in 2013, and was called to the Newfoundland and Labrador bar in 2024.
